A productive Sunday
11/14/2010 - Michele Moore
After beginning the day slowly sipping my coffee and wandering around on my computer, the productivity bug nipped at my heels and I was off and running. If you know me at all, you know that last statement was figuratively meant; I don't run anywhere.
I started by emptying the dishwasher and stacking the morning's cups and dishes back into it. Then I decided to cook down the apples that needed used but were past biting into. About that time my dear husband dove into some housecleaning of his own, so we knew we needed music to work by. What better than the Ray Coniff singers Christmas album? Nothing like some old school holiday tunes to maintain motivation.
I cut up the apples and filled my soup pot nearly full, knowing in no time they would cook down to a fraction of their starting volume when they magically turned into applesauce. Once on the burner, I started laundry and set to folding and putting away the baskets of clean clothes and towels that had patiently waited for my attention for a couple of days. I stripped the bed, washed and dried the sheets, and remade the bed. Waiting now on the last load of laundry to finish drying so I can make quick work of another round of folding and putting away. I know Sunday is supposed to be a day of rest, and more often than not, it is in my home. But sometimes it's refreshing to tackle a number of prosaic projects early in the day, so that by nap time, I can lie down knowing I earned it.
